KB RISE KTB 30Y Leverage (SYNTH) ETF Units is offered by KB RISE, a leading player in the field of passive investments.
The ISIN of KB RISE KTB 30Y Leverage (SYNTH) ETF Units is KR7451670004.
The ETF is listed in KRW.
European investors may incur additional costs for currency exchange and transaction fees.
No, KB RISE KTB 30Y Leverage (SYNTH) ETF Units does not comply with the EU UCITS investor protection directives.
KB RISE KTB 30Y Leverage (SYNTH) ETF Units tracks the performance of the KAP Leverage KTB 30 Years Bond TR Index - KRW - South Korean Won - Benchmark TR Gross.
KB RISE KTB 30Y Leverage (SYNTH) ETF Units is domiciled in KR.
The fund was launched on 2/14/2023.
The KB RISE KTB 30Y Leverage (SYNTH) ETF Units mainly invests in Investment Grade companies.
The NAV of KB RISE KTB 30Y Leverage (SYNTH) ETF Units amounts to 16.86 B KRW.
